0

私の質問は: 背景画像を前景にすることは可能でしょうか?

div の z-index が 9000 で、フォームの z-index を含む div が 9999 の例からマスクを作成しました。

これまでのところうまくいきますが、背景画像のあるクラスを使用すると表示されません。

マスクなしでテストページですべてをテストしたところ、機能しました。次に、マスクを使用してページに移動すると、背景画像が表示されなくなりました。

通常の画像にはその問題はないようです。

これは私のテストページです

// het tbnote opties menu
    $("#tbnoteopties").click(function() {
            $(this).toggleClass("uit").toggleClass("aan");
            $(this).next().toggleClass("expanded").toggleClass("collapsed").slideToggle("normal");
    });
4

1 に答える 1

0

要素のz-indexスタック レベルを決定します。各要素には、ドキュメント内のコンテキストに基づいて z-index が自動的に割り当てられます。

z-index、、またはのposition値が明示的に割り当てられた要素に対してのみ機能します。absolutefixedrelative

z-index背景画像のは設定できません。z-indexhtml 要素の重なり順を設定します。

backgroundまたはcss プロパティを使用して設定された背景画像を配置しようとするとbackground-image、要素内の背景画像ではなく要素を配置することになります。

于 2012-12-25T04:18:47.587 に答える